I-Hydrogen Bond Intsebenzo phakathi kwe-PAA kunye ne-CES:

INdibano yeHec, i-MC kunye ne-HPC nge-paa kwiifilimu ze-LBL. I-infrared ebonakalayo ye-HeC / raa, i-MC / Paa kunye ne-HPC / Paa zibonisiwe kumzobo. Imiqondiso eyomeleleyo ye-IR kunye ne-cus ingabonwa ngokucacileyo kwi-IR ovela kwi-HEC / paa, i-MC / PA kunye ne-HPC / Paa. I-FT-IR Spectuctroscopy inokuhlalutya i-Hydrogen Bop phakathi kwe-PAY kunye ne-CES ngokubeka iliso kutshintsho lweebhendi zempawu zokutshintsha. I-hydrogen boint phakathi kwe-CES kunye ne-PAA ikakhulu ikwi-heddroxyl yeoksijini ye-CES kunye neqela le-POA. Emva kokuba kwenziwe i-hydrogen bond, yolula i-shiep ebomvu kwi-peak ukuya kwisikhokelo esiphantsi.

Incopho ye-1710 cm-1 iqatshelwe umgubo ococekileyo we-paa. Xa i-polyacyrnide yahlanganisene kwifilimu enee-CES ezahlukeneyo, iincopho zehek / ipayi, i-MC / ye-MC / PM-1, 1720 cm-1, ngokwahlukeneyo. Xa kuthelekiswa nomgubo we-paa ococekileyo, ubude be-piak ye-HPC / Paa, i-MC / PAI kunye ne-Hec / iifilimu ze-HEC / i-10 ne-8 cm-1, ngokulandelelana. I-hydrogen bond phakathi kweoksijini ye-ether kwaye i-cohh iphazamisa i-hydrogen bond phakathi kwamaqela aphezulu. Okukhona iibhondi eziphezulu ze-hydrogen zenziwa phakathi kwe-PAA no-CE, enkulu yokutshintsha kwenqanaba le-CE / Paa kwi-IR kwi-I-I-IR. I-HPC inenqanaba eliphezulu le-hydrogen bod, i-PAA kunye ne-MC iphakathi, kwaye i-hec iseyeyona iphantsi.

Iziphumo zesisombululo se-PP ekukhuleni kwefilimu:

Ixabiso le-pH lesisombululo lichaphazela ukukhula kwe-hydrogen ye-hydrogen polymer yefilimu. Njenge-polyeleleyte ebuthathaka, i-PAA iya kuba ngu-ionsed kwaye ayihlawuliswa kakubi njengoko i-PH yesisombululo iyanda, ngokuthintela unxibelelwano lwe-hydrogen weqhina. Xa inqanaba le-I-IOIRY le-PAA ifikelele kwinqanaba elithile, i-PAA ayikwazanga ukuhlanganisa ifilimu ene-hydrogen bodprings ye-hydrogen ye-hydrogen kwi-lbl.

Ubunzima befilimu bancipha ngokunyuka kwesisombululo se-PH, kwaye ubukhulu beefilimu bancipha ngequbuliso kwi-PH2.5 HPC / Paa kunye ne-PH3.5 hpc / paa. Indawo ebalulekileyo ye-HPC / Paa imalunga ne-pH 3.5, ngelixa le-hec / paa imalunga ne-3.0. Oku kuthetha ukuba xa i-PH yoLuyiso yeNdibano ingaphezulu kwe-3.5, ifilimu ye-HPC ayinakwenziwa, kwaye xa i-PH yesisombululo ingasekwa. Ngenxa yenqanaba eliphezulu le-hydrogen ye-hpc / paa membrane, ixabiso le-PH ebaluleke kakhulu le-HPC / Paa iphezulu kune-hec / paa membrane. Kwisisombululo esingenazithulukweni, amaxabiso e-pl ebaluleke kakhulu kwe-HEC / Paa, i-MC / i-MC / Paa kunye ne-HPC / Paa yayimalunga ne-2.9, 3.2, ngokulandelelana. I-ph ye-HPC / i-PAA iphezulu kuneyona ye-hec / raa, ehambelana neyo ye-lbl membrane.
